When natural selection favors a beneficial allele, such as the lactase-persistence allele (red band), that allele is more likely to be passed on from one generation to the next. Over many generation s, the beneficial allele increases in frequency.

WebMutation is the only way that new alleles can be created within a population. Mutations generate the variation on which natural selection acts. ... it is called an adaptation.
